…Say it’s false, baseless, mischievous

Three political parties in Enugu State have denied the allegation by the factional chairman of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in the state, Mr. Ben Nwoye and Director-General of Senator Ayogu Eze campaign organization, Hon. KGB Oguakwa of an alleged plan by the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) to hand over electoral materials to the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), ahead of March 9 governorship and House of Assembly elections.
